Crypto trading joins wartime propaganda as “digital oil” called out amid volatile US-Iran ceasefire trading

Tehran is preventing a brand new value sign in public

Mohammad Bagher Ghalibaf selected an odd phrase for a harmful second. In the midst of a dwell disaster across the Strait of Hormuz, Iran’s parliament speaker mocked “vibe-trading digital oil” and took a swipe at US Treasuries as effectively, turning a market argument into a part of a wartime message marketing campaign.

The rapid floor learn is straightforward sufficient. A senior Iranian official needed to ridicule speculative pricing and body bodily oil as the true factor.

The deeper significance sits someplace else. A state actor in the course of a regional battle is now talking on to the best way threat is being priced on crypto-native rails.

That shift deserves extra consideration than the phrasing itself. Oil has all the time carried army weight, inflation threat, and political leverage.

What modified over the previous a number of weeks is the venue via which a few of that threat will get expressed first. As CryptoSlate documented in late March, the marketplace for 24/7 oil publicity accelerated as geopolitical shocks stored touchdown exterior the working hours of conventional exchanges.

The world doesn’t pause on weekends, so merchants more and more desire a venue that stays open when the previous infrastructure is darkish.

The Iran angle carries extra power than a generic crossover between geopolitics and crypto. Tehran is now not speaking about crypto as a sanctions story, a funds workaround, or a symbolic aspect channel.

It’s reacting to a market operate. When a public official in a conflict zone begins arguing about “digital oil,” the implication is that these artificial and crypto-linked devices have change into seen sufficient to enter the data battle round value itself.

The timing carries additional significance as a result of the Strait of Hormuz stays one of many world’s most vital chokepoints. The Worldwide Vitality Company says round 20 million barrels per day moved via the strait in 2025, a couple of quarter of the world’s seaborne oil commerce.

The US Vitality Data Administration says flows via Hormuz accounted for multiple quarter of worldwide seaborne oil commerce and about one-fifth of oil and petroleum product consumption, alongside round one-fifth of worldwide LNG commerce.

These numbers pull the difficulty out of crypto-native abstraction in a short time. A disruption there can bleed into gasoline costs, transport prices, inflation expectations, central-bank bets, and broader market stress.

Ghalibaf has already been leaning into market language all through this battle. Final week, after Washington tightened strain round Hormuz, he warned that People would develop “nostalgic” for cheaper gasoline.

CryptoSlate additionally reported that Iran had floated Bitcoin-denominated funds for tanker passage, pulling BTC instantly right into a coercive chokepoint debate. At this time’s assault on “digital oil” extends that sample.

Tehran is talking within the language of value, and that reveals one thing vital by itself. Crypto has moved nearer to the entrance edge of worldwide market signaling throughout battle, and public officers can see it.

The market that stays open throughout conflict weekends is beginning to form the primary response

The central mechanism right here is easy and highly effective. Legacy oil markets nonetheless have outlined hours, established benchmarks, and deeper institutional roots.

Battle doesn’t respect these hours. Missiles, naval warnings, tanker disruptions, and diplomatic breakdowns are inclined to land every time they land.

That leaves a spot between the second threat arrives and the second typical venues absolutely reopen. Crypto-native derivatives platforms have spent the previous few months filling that hole.

The strongest instance has been Hyperliquid. In March, Bloomberg reported that an oil-linked perpetual contract on the platform generated greater than $1.2 billion in 24-hour quantity as Center East tensions intensified.

CryptoSlate later famous that wartime oil buying and selling helped push HYPE into the crypto high 10, with the token gaining a second channel of demand as merchants used the venue to precise oil views across the clock.

Hyperliquid’s oil-linked contracts have change into a dwell venue for merchants who need publicity earlier than mainstream markets come again on-line.

Crypto didn’t instantly take over the worldwide oil value. Brent, WTI, bodily barrels, and legacy futures venues nonetheless anchor the market.

What crypto venues are starting to affect is the primary tradable response when the previous system is shut. In quick markets, that first response can carry actual weight.

It shapes sentiment, frames expectations, and provides merchants a reference level earlier than extra established benchmarks catch up. Throughout an lively battle, first-reaction pricing can change into the primary draft of the broader macro transfer.

That’s the reason Ghalibaf’s language stands out. He seems to be dismissing a pricing mechanism as a result of that mechanism has change into inconvenient.

Bodily oil nonetheless guidelines the true financial system, whereas artificial and crypto-linked oil markets now assist translate worry, shortage, and army threat into a visual value earlier than daybreak in New York and earlier than London is absolutely engaged.

As soon as that translation begins, the transfer can journey. The folks buying and selling these contracts are reacting to the identical geopolitical stress that may later hit vitality desks, price markets, and fairness futures.

The broader backdrop reinforces the stress. The market construction round 24/7 buying and selling is increasing past crypto itself.

In late March, Wintermute launched a round the clock crude product via OTC channels. The identical report pointed to a broader migration throughout finance, with tokenized equities, extended-hours settlement, and new 24-hour buying and selling pushes gathering momentum.

As soon as that structure spreads, the excellence between “crypto market” and “macro market after hours” begins to skinny out.

Two paths now sit in entrance of the market, and each carry weight. One path results in persistence.

If merchants hold utilizing crypto rails throughout geopolitical shocks, platforms constructed for steady buying and selling acquire a sturdy foothold in macro value discovery. The opposite path results in retrenchment.

If the battle cools and quantity collapses again to pre-crisis ranges, the previous a number of weeks nonetheless stand as proof factors of what opens up when the legacy clock fails. Both approach, the previous assumption that oil, conflict, and macro threat belong to at least one world whereas crypto belongs to a different appears to be like weaker than it did a month in the past.

Bitcoin nonetheless sits inside the identical chain response, even when Hyperliquid carries the cleaner direct publicity

Bitcoin enters this image via consequence moderately than analogy. BTC is one step faraway from the direct oil commerce and sits one layer downstream, the place oil shocks feed inflation nervousness, price repricing, and broader threat urge for food.

That chain comes into focus as a result of the newest vitality knowledge already exhibits the battle hitting the true financial system. In its April Oil Market Report, the IEA mentioned world oil demand is now anticipated to contract by 80,000 barrels a day this 12 months, a dramatic reversal from the expansion outlook it carried only a month earlier.

The company additionally mentioned world oil provide plunged by 10.1 million barrels a day to 97 million barrels a day in March, calling the disruption tied to assaults on vitality infrastructure and restrictions via Hormuz the most important in historical past.

These numbers attain far past vitality desks. Greater oil costs can harden inflation strain.

Tougher inflation strain can delay or dilute expectations for simpler financial coverage. That’s the bridge again to Bitcoin.

When markets push price cuts additional out, the impact typically spills over to speculative and duration-sensitive property as effectively. Merchants can observe that chain in actual time via the CME FedWatch instrument, the place price expectations shift as inflation threat and macro stress evolve.

That dynamic helps clarify why Bitcoin can appeal to consideration throughout geopolitical chaos whereas nonetheless buying and selling like a threat asset when the oil impulse grows too robust. In keeping with CryptoSlate’s newest BTC market knowledge, Bitcoin modified palms at about $75,219 on April 20, up 0.19% over 24 hours, up 6.22% over seven days, and up 6.51% over 30 days.

These numbers present resilience. In addition they present that BTC is buying and selling inside a bigger macro body moderately than floating above it.

There’s a motive the cleaner direct market expression of this particular wartime shift has been Hyperliquid moderately than Bitcoin itself. CryptoSlate’s newest HYPE knowledge exhibits the token at round $40.87, down 5.60% on the day, down 1.81% over seven days, and nonetheless up 3.26% over 30 days.

That profile appears to be like much less like a easy worry commerce and extra like a venue commerce, a guess that steady entry to macro threat has change into a enterprise in its personal proper.

Probably the most human a part of the entire image stays simple to overlook. Most individuals won’t ever commerce an oil perpetual contract on a crypto platform.

They are going to nonetheless really feel the results if wartime threat retains lifting vitality costs, tightening provide chains, and forcing central banks right into a more durable posture. That’s the reason Ghalibaf’s broadside carries extra chunk than it first seems to.

He’s arguing about value formation as a result of value formation is the place battle turns into lived price. In that sense, the conflict over “digital oil” is a conflict over who will get to form the primary market reply when the world jolts after hours.

If this sample holds, crypto’s subsequent section might look much less like an remoted parallel financial system and extra like an in a single day extension of worldwide finance, particularly in moments when previous methods are closed, and the strain is highest.

If the sample fades, the final a number of weeks nonetheless provided a revealing preview. A dwell army disaster pushed oil hypothesis onto crypto rails; Iran responded by attacking the legitimacy of “digital oil” in public, and Bitcoin discovered itself caught in the identical chain response that runs from battle to crude to inflation to threat.

That may be a very totally different place for crypto to face than the one it occupied just a few cycles in the past.
